Joshua crash driver case adjourned to March

AI-curated by Q²N · Updated February 26, 2026

The driver involved in a fatal crash with British heavyweight boxer Anthony Joshua has made an appearance in a Nigerian court. The case has been adjourned to March, allowing for further legal proceedings. This incident has garnered significant attention due to Joshua's prominence in the boxing world.
